Avogadro 1.2.0 is an advanced molecular editor and visualizer designed for cross-platform use in computational chemistry, molecular modeling, and bioinformatics. The specific file avogadro-1.2.0n-win64.exe is the 64-bit Windows installer for this version. Core Functionality Molecular Modeling: It allows users to build and manipulate molecules in 3D. It includes a "Draw Tool" for placing atoms and an "Auto Optimization" tool that uses force fields like MMFF94 or UFF to minimize energy and find stable geometries. High-Quality Visualization: The software provides various rendering modes, such as ball-and-stick, space-filling (van der Waals), and ribbon diagrams for larger biological molecules. Extensibility: One of its strongest features is its plugin architecture , which allows developers to add new tools, commands, and interfaces to external computational packages (like Gaussian, GAMESS, or ORCA). Data Analysis: It can calculate molecular properties, visualize vibrational modes, and display electronic properties like molecular orbitals or electrostatic potentials. Core Purpose and Functionality Avogadro is designed for students and researchers working in fields such as computational chemistry , molecular modeling , and bioinformatics . The primary goal of the software is to provide a user-friendly interface for building and manipulating complex 3D molecular structures. Key features included in the 1.2.0 release series are: ORCA Support : Native input generation and output parsing for the ORCA quantum chemistry package. Molecular Orbitals : Improved visualization of MO calculations, including high angular momentum orbitals (F, G, H, and I). Symmetry Perception : Tools to perceive molecular symmetry, allowing users to align and analyze structures based on point groups. Export Capabilities : Support for exporting models to VRML formats, which is particularly useful for 3D printing . Key Features of the 1.2.0 Series While newer versions of software are often celebrated, the Avogadro 1.2.0 series is cherished for its classic interface and robust stability. Here are the standout features: 1. Intuitive Building Tools The "Draw" tool is the heart of Avogadro. You can click to add atoms, click and drag to form bonds, and rotate the structure in 3D space with your mouse. The software intelligently adjusts bond angles and lengths, making it feel more like sketching than programming. 2. Auto-Optimization Drawn a molecule that looks a bit wonky? The built-in "Auto-Optimization" tool uses a molecular mechanics force field (like UFF or MMFF94) to relax the structure into a realistic energy minimum. It is incredibly satisfying to watch a crude sketch snap into a perfect 3D geometry in real-time. 3. Input Generation for Quantum Chemistry One of the most powerful features for researchers is the ability to set up calculations.
